Logan was practically giddy, bouncing in place as she waited. Demetri was supposed to return today, and she couldn't wait to see him.
"Angelo mia, calm down. He'll be here soon." Marcus says with amusement clear in his voice. Marcus and Logan were together in the garden.
"I know. I'm just excited. He's been gone for weeks." Logan says.
"Young love." Marcus says fondly. "Your bond with Demetri has been brighter than ever. You seem really happy."
"I am. I never knew it could feel this way. Who knew I'd ever actually thank that twink for something. If it weren't for his suicidal tendencies, I would have never come to Volterra."
"Yes. A few good things came out of that mess."
"Yup. I got my dad and my mate. Although if I didn't have to deal with him ever again, I wouldn't complain."
"I don't think any of us would be. The Cullens have been a pain in our sides for years."
"Not surprising. They have a leader that can't lead, a mind reader that disregards all rules, a clairvoyant that relies way too much on her powers, and the rest of the coven just gets ignored. I'm surprised their coven hasn't fallen apart sooner."
"I have to get to the throne room. Demetri and the others will be returning in a few hours. Would you like to join?"
"Sure. Can I read that book you were telling me about while we wait for them?"
"Of course, angelo mia. It's on the side table in my chambers."
"I'll get it and meet you in the throne room. Thanks, dad." Logan says before speeding off.
Marcus stood frozen for a second before smiling. Logan called him dad. Marcus then chuckled and made his way to the throne room.

Logan grabs the leather-bound book from the side table in Marcus's chambers before going to the throne room. Marcus, Aro, and Caius are all there, waiting for the return of Demetri, Felix, Jane, and Alec, with Bella and the Cullens.
"Find the book?" Marcus asks
"Yes." Logan says before sitting on the arm of Marcus's throne. She flips through the book and scans the pages. "It's incredible how much detail is in here. Things I never really knew."
Marcus nods. "Elementals are rare. And hybrids? Even more so. You're the first we've seen."
Logan's eyes flicker with both pride and uncertainty. "The book talks about how elementals can manipulate natural forces...fire, water, wind, earth...but it also warns of the dangers when combined with other supernatural bloodlines."
Marcus nods, "Being both vampire and elemental makes you powerful, but also complicated. Some in the world wouldn't be ready for what you are."
"And others would try to use me to their advantage." She looks up, catching Marcus's eyes. "I want to understand it all. Not just for me, but for everyone who'll come after.....Mom. My entire family. All the elementals were targeted and killed. I want to understand why."
"We'll figure it out, angelo mia." Marcus tells her.
Sets of loud footsteps and heard outside the throne room, causing Logan to look up at the massive door of the throne room, hopefully.
The doors to the throne room open, and Demetri and Felix step in. His eyes immediately find hers, and his usual calm, guarded expression softens into something vulnerable and relieved.
"Logan." Demetri says. His voice low and thick with emotion.
Logan is instantly on her feet. She crosses the room at vampire speed to get to him. She immediately throws her arms around him and buries her face against his chest. Demetri's arms wrap around her tightly, holding her like he never wants to let go.
"I missed you." She whispers, voice muffled.
He pulls back just enough to look into her eyes, tracing the faint smile that's been waiting for him. "I never stopped thinking about you. Every moment away felt like a lifetime."
Logan smiles. "I am so glad you're back."
Demetri brushes a stray lock of hair behind her ear, his fingers gentle against her skin. "I promised I'd be careful and come back. And I always keep my promises."
They stand like that for a long moment, lost in each other's presence, the rest of the world fading away. Marcus watches quietly from his throne, a small smile playing at his lips. The warmth of the reunion still lingers between Logan and Demetri as Marcus clears his throat gently.
"Demetri, Felix, if you're ready, we would like an update on Seattle." Marcus says.
Demetri nods. Logan pulls back and takes Demetri's hand in her own. Demetri leads them closer to the platform where the kings are all sitting in their thrones.
Felix follows closely, his expression serious but composed.
Demetri squeezes Logan's hand gently before letting go so he can begin his report. His voice is steady but filled with the weight of recent events. "The newborn army was neutralized. Their leader, Riley Biers, was confirmed missing...likely dead. The real threat was the redhead vampire, Victoria."
Aro leans forward, his eyes narrowing. "Victoria...she has been a thorn for some time. What happened?"
Felix steps in. "She was building an army to exact revenge on the Cullens, especially Edward."
"A mate for a mate, right?" Logan asks.
Felix nods, confirming Logan's theory all along.
Demetri continues, "During the confrontation, Edward and the Cullens managed to take her and her newborn army down. Bella was protected the entire time." Demetri adds at the end, looking at Logan, who looks relieved that her friend is okay.
Marcus frowns slightly. "And the repercussions?"
"The Cullens were found to have broken several laws, most notably their failure to turn Bella within the agreed timeframe, and harboring a newborn from the army outside our jurisdiction." Demetri answers.
Aro's gaze sharpens. "Serious breaches."
"The Cullens have been summoned back to Volterra to answer for their actions. We escorted them safely back and will ensure proper protocol is followed. Jane has escorted the Cullens to the dungeons and Alec has escorted Bella to a guest room." Felix adds.
Marcus nods. "Well done, both of you. It's a delicate balance between enforcement and diplomacy."
Demetri glance at Logan, who smiles slightly at him, before looking back at the Kings.
Aro finally says "Prepare for their trial. We must make an example, yet maintain stability."
Caius stands, voice like steel. "We will not tolerate rebellion, but we must be precise."
Felix and Demetri exchange a glance before bowing slightly. "Understood, masters."
"Can I see Bella?" Logan asks
"Of course, angelo mia. But you mustn't discuss anything related to the upcoming trial with the Cullens." Marcus tells her.
"Promise." Logan says before looking at Demetri with an excited smile. She missed her friend.
The meeting adjourns, leaving a tense but controlled air as plans for the Cullens' trial move forward.
